
Mexicasa by Melba Levick
A sensual, poetic introduction and descriptive captions accompany 250 vibrant photographs of twenty one of Mexico's most lovely haciendas. Melba Levick's vibrant photos showcase the stunning architecture, lush grounds, colorful interiors, and rich artistry that permeates every corner of Mexican life. With an introduction to Mexican architecture, profiles of each hotel, and an extensive directory listing all of the contact information for each featured inn, Melba Levick has created an indispensable resource book as well as a celebration of Mexican life and art.
Photographer MELBA LEVICK has published over 25 books on travel, architecture and design in Europe and America. Her numerous feature articles have appeared in magazines and reviews both here and abroad. Recent books include Mexicolor (Chronicle Books), Reflections on the Pool (Rizzoli New York), Gaudi in Barcelona (Ed Poligrafa, Barcelona and Rizzoli, New York), Living in the Sun (Chronicle Books, San Francisco) and Beautiful Spas and Hotsprings of California (Chronicle books). She divides her time between Los Angeles, Paris and Spain with her husband, composer and writer Hugh Levick. GINA HYAMS Since moving to Mexico in 1997, writer Gina Hyams has worked as a correspondent for Fodor's Travel Publications and has contributed articles to Salon.com and Newsweek. Her gift box on making memorial altars, The Day of the Dead Box, is forthcoming from Chronicle Books (Fall 2001).
